Azorella is a perennial evergreen plant belonging to the Araliaceae family. In its natural habitat, it is most frequently found in the harsh climatic conditions of the Southern Hemisphere, specifically in the high Andean mountains and the subantarctic islands.

Botanically, the plant forms a dense, tight cushion of small, rigid leaves that create compact, stone-like structures. This unique growth habit allows Azorella to efficiently retain heat and protect itself from the strong, piercing winds typical of its native environment.

For successful cultivation, the plant requires well-drained, rocky, or sandy soils. It is extremely sensitive to excessive moisture, making effective water drainage a critical requirement to prevent root system decay and structural loss.

Azorella thrives in open, sunny locations with ample fresh air circulation. While it can withstand significant temperature fluctuations characteristic of alpine regions, it struggles in extreme heat and stagnant, humid air common in low-lying garden areas.

In ornamental horticulture, this plant is primarily utilized for creating alpine rockeries, gravel gardens, and stone landscapes. Due to its slow growth rate, Azorella remains compact and maintains a highly aesthetic appearance for many years without the need for frequent pruning.

The primary threat to Azorella is excessive moisture near the root collar, which frequently triggers root rot. Failure to provide a substrate with excellent drainage properties almost inevitably results in the loss of plant vigor and the eventual death of the cushion.

Under greenhouse conditions or poor ventilation, the plant can become susceptible to fungal infections. To prevent these issues, it is recommended to ensure free airflow around the cushion and to avoid direct water contact with the foliage during irrigation.

Pests rarely infest this species due to the rigid texture of its leaves. However, during periods of drought or when the plant is stressed, spider mites may sometimes settle deep within the dense structure of the foliage, requiring careful observation.

Disease and pest management are based on strict adherence to agrotechnical standards. The application of systemic fungicides is rarely necessary and should only be considered in the presence of clear infection symptoms, prioritizing formulas that do not scorch the sensitive plant tissues.

A crucial aspect of crop protection is proper wintering. While the plant is inherently cold-hardy, in regions experiencing frost without snow cover, a light protective covering is recommended to shield it from desiccation caused by cold winds, which can lead to foliage dieback.
